4,294,973,928 (four billion two hundred ninety-four million nine hundred seventy-three thousand nine hundred twenty-eight) is an even 10-digit number. It is a composite number with 128 divisors, and factors as 2³ × 3 × 7 × 47 × 103 × 5,281. Its proper divisors sum to 8,361,543,192,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x1000019E8.
